Hello. It's been a while. I recently installed a cam, intake and long tubes in my truck (95 K2500 454). It runs amazing after a little tuning and now I want more of course. I've been sitting on a 4bbl TBI for a couple years and I want to install it. Aside from 1000 other complications I can't find the BPW constant for this bin anwhere in TunerPro. Or maybe I'm looking for the wrong thing? Most of my experience has been with the 7747 $42 mask and the EBL.

The 7427 has an actual Injector Flow parameter and a Displacement parameter, instead of BPW.

Ok I found them. The VE table only accepts numbers up to 100. If I needed to add more fuel would it be better to raise fuel pressure or fudge one of the "inj flow rate" or "cyl volume"? In the past I would have raised the BPW by a percentage then lowered the VE table by the same percentage to get the numbers less than 100.

dave w
03-17-2017, 12:57 PM
If you need to add more fuel I think it's better to "decrease" the "injector flow rate in one lb increments" to achieve VE numbers less than 100.
